SB 2332 ND Became Law
AN ACT to provide for a legislative management study, relating to grant funding for emergency services and public safety.

Action history (16)
- Jan 20, 2025 Introduced, first reading, referred State and Local Government Committee · upper
- Feb 7, 2025 Committee Hearing 09:30 · upper
- Feb 17, 2025 Reported back amended, do pass, amendment placed on calendar 6 0 0 · upper
- Feb 18, 2025 Amendment adopted, placed on calendar · upper
- Feb 20, 2025 Second reading, passed, yeas 47 nays 0 · upper
- Feb 21, 2025 Received from Senate · lower
- Feb 25, 2025 Introduced, first reading, referred Human Services Committee · lower
- Mar 10, 2025 Committee Hearing 03:35 · lower
- Mar 11, 2025 Reported back, do pass, place on calendar 11 1 1 · lower
- Mar 12, 2025 Second reading, passed, yeas 79 nays 12 · lower
- Mar 13, 2025 Returned to Senate · upper
- Mar 17, 2025 Signed by Speaker · lower
- Mar 17, 2025 Signed by President · upper
- Mar 17, 2025 Sent to Governor · upper
- Mar 18, 2025 Signed by Governor 03/18 · upper
- Mar 20, 2025 Filed with Secretary Of State 03/18 · legislature
